Understanding When Robotic Surgery Is Needed

Robotic surgery represents the pinnacle of minimally invasive surgical technology, offering unprecedented precision for complex gastrointestinal, hepatobiliary, and bariatric procedures. As a da Vinci certified robotic surgeon in Ahmedabad, Dr. Ruchir Bhavsar helps patients understand when robotic surgery becomes the optimal treatment choice.

Unlike traditional open surgery or even standard laparoscopic procedures, robotic surgery provides surgeons with enhanced visualization, tremor elimination, and 360-degree instrument articulation. This technology is particularly beneficial for complex cases requiring extreme precision in confined anatomical spaces.

Key Symptoms That May Indicate Need for Robotic Surgery

Gastrointestinal & Digestive Symptoms

  • Persistent abdominal pain lasting weeks or months
  • Unexplained weight loss (more than 10% body weight)
  • Chronic digestive issues not responding to medical treatment
  • Blood in stool or black, tarry stools
  • Severe acid reflux or GERD resistant to medications
  • Difficulty swallowing (dysphagia) or painful swallowing
  • Recurrent abdominal masses or lumps
  • Chronic nausea and vomiting

Hepatobiliary (Liver, Pancreas, Gallbladder) Symptoms

  • Jaundice (yellowing of skin and eyes)
  • Severe upper abdominal pain radiating to back
  • Recurrent gallbladder attacks despite dietary changes
  • Abnormal liver function tests
  • Pancreatic masses detected on imaging
  • Bile duct obstruction symptoms
  • Chronic pancreatitis complications

Obesity & Metabolic Symptoms

  • BMI ≥40 kg/m² or BMI ≥35 with comorbidities
  • Type 2 diabetes poorly controlled despite medication
  • Sleep apnea related to obesity
  • Joint problems due to excess weight
  • Failed multiple weight loss attempts
  • Hypertension linked to obesity

Diagnostic Process for Robotic Surgery Candidacy

Initial Assessment

Dr. Ruchir Bhavsar employs a comprehensive diagnostic approach to determine robotic surgery candidacy:

Diagnostic Phase Procedures Purpose
Clinical History Detailed symptom assessment, family history, previous treatments Understanding disease progression and patient suitability
Physical Examination Comprehensive abdominal examination, lymph node assessment Identifying physical signs and disease extent
Laboratory Tests Complete blood count, liver function, tumor markers, nutritional status Assessing overall health and surgical fitness
Advanced Imaging CT scan, MRI, PET scan, endoscopic ultrasound Precise anatomical mapping for surgical planning
Tissue Diagnosis Biopsy, endoscopy Confirming diagnosis and staging

Advantages of Robotic Surgery Over Traditional Methods

Aspect Traditional Open Surgery Laparoscopic Surgery Robotic Surgery
Incision Size Large (6-12 inches) Small (3-5 ports) Tiny (3-5 small ports)
Precision Limited by hand stability Good but restricted motion Superior with tremor elimination
Visualization Direct but limited depth 2D magnified view 3D high-definition with zoom
Recovery Time 6-8 weeks 2-4 weeks 1-3 weeks
Pain Level Significant Moderate Minimal
Scarring Large visible scar Small scars Minimal scarring
Blood Loss Higher risk Reduced Minimal

Recovery Timeline After Robotic Surgery

Recovery Phase Timeline What to Expect Activities Allowed
Hospital Stay 1-3 days Pain management, early mobilization, diet advancement Walking, deep breathing exercises
First Week Days 1-7 Gradual activity increase, wound care, follow-up visit Light household activities, short walks
Second Week Days 8-14 Increased energy, normal diet resumption Driving (if comfortable), office work
1 Month Weeks 3-4 Near-normal function, minimal discomfort Most normal activities, light exercise
6-8 Weeks Complete healing Full recovery, final follow-up All activities including heavy lifting
